Embark on our three days visit of the Eastern part of Uganda, and explore, discover the magnificent beauty of this region located within the slopes of Mt Elgon that has evolved into a hiker’s paradise. Sipi Falls, consisting of a series of spectacular waterfalls ranging from 85m to 100m fed by a single River Sipi that has its source at the Elgon Crater lakes in Caldera base, is a highlight among the surrounded natural attractions of Kapchorwa region.


The scenic nature hike to Sipi falls is entailed with beautiful detours offering breathtaking views, unique physical features, fossil rocks, authentic community interactions, and opportunities for witnessing different species of plants, diverse birdlife and so much more.This Uganda waterfall trek isn’t particularly difficult; however, it requires both physical fitness, mental readiness and you just have to be present as you enjoy the moment despite the varied terrain of Eastern Uganda.


Sipi falls is also home to premium Arabica Coffee cultivated by local farmers, processed, and later sold to international markets. This has been integrated as an engaging agro-tourism product whereby you can dive in and trace the journey of coffee at an extra fee if you wish to add this cultural experience to your travel plan.
